About this craft
Yamanaka lacquer from Ishikawa Prefecture (450-year tradition). Striped wood-grain pattern reflects Edo artisanal attention to natural material variation paired with urushi finish.

Hand wash only with warm water and soft cloth; do not soak, use dishwasher, or microwave. Dry immediately. Natural wood grain may show roughness or stain-like spots—normal. The striped pattern will deepen over time as lacquer ages. Store cool and dry. Not food-safe for prolonged hot liquids; serve warm miso soup only.
